Definitely far far away from a gaming laptop. It doesn't come with dedicated graphics memory and it has one of the worst graphics cards in the market, the radeon ati 8510g. Definitely not for gaming. As a student laptop, it works fantastic. It'll be everything you need if you'd want a really good student laptop actually. Touchpad isn't that great too, along with the sound, which isn't loud at all. Well, it does have good points too, such as its brilliant display, awesome backlit keyboard, and pretty fast performance. The downside of the performance bit is the HDD, which only runs at the minimum 5400 rpm. But, what the heck, you still get 1 TB of storage anyways. USB 3.0 ports have a write speed of about 17-20 megabytes a second, which isn't bad at all. The RAM has 7.2 gigabytes of usable memory and that's alright. Comes with an optical drive too. The AMD A8 quad core processor base clock speed is at 1.70 GHz but it can be overclocked to be 2.70 GHz- keep that in mind, as they don't really tell you this. That is pretty good. Pretty good specs. Great for students, terrible, terrible for gaming on all the new games.
